We were called to install an outdoor fireplace for this homeowner. They wanted an area to BBQ and spend time in their backyard.
We started by building the fireplace foundation with block.
This initial build helped us plan out the BBQ area and the pavers.
After communicating with the customer, we added a block frame to the left of the fireplace foundation for the BBQ area.
This is where the homeowner wants to place the grill in the future.
After completing the exterior of the fireplace, we finished the interior with black firebrick.
Then, we installed pavers to complete the look and help fill the empty space in the backyard.
